AI Summary

  • Proposes a constitutional amendment to be submitted to Arkansas voters at the next general election for approval or rejection.

  • Establishes the General Assembly as the sole and exclusive evaluator of whether Arkansas's free public school system meets constitutional requirements under Article 14, Section 1 and Article 2 of the state constitution.

  • Preserves existing constitutional language requiring the state to maintain a general, suitable, and efficient system of free public schools.

  • Authorizes the General Assembly and/or public school districts to spend public funds for education of persons over 21 years of age and under 6 years of age, as provided by law.

  • Sets the ballot title and popular name for the amendment as "A Proposed Constitutional Amendment Providing that the General Assembly Shall Be the Sole and Exclusive Evaluator of Whether the System of Free Public Schools Satisfies the Requirements of the Arkansas Constitution."

Legislative Description

An Amendment To The Arkansas Constitution Providing That The General Assembly Shall Be The Sole And Exclusive Evaluator Of Whether The System Of Free Public Schools Satisfies The Arkansas Constitution.
